Search results for "Carson Storch"
North of Nightfall

North of Nightfall

North of Nightfall
IMDb: 7.6
65 min

Hidden among the glaciers on Axel Heiberg Island, high in the Arctic Circle, are mountain bike lines too incredible to ignore. Harsh temperatures, volatile weather and nine-month winters mean the…

Country: